What Is Signaxetake.live?
Signaxetake.live is identified as a Trojan-type threat, which means it is a type of malware that disguises itself as legitimate software but actually allows unauthorized access to your system. Trojans can lead to a variety of problems, including data theft, additional malware infections, and significant system compromise. The name itself does not directly indicate a specific malware family, but its behavior and impact suggest it operates similarly to other Trojan-type threats.
How Signaxetake.live Operates
Trojan-type threats like Signaxetake.live typically operate by deceiving users into installing them, often by masquerading as useful software or attachments in spam emails. Once installed, they can create backdoors for remote access, allowing attackers to steal sensitive information, install additional malware, or use your system for malicious activities. The exact mechanisms of Signaxetake.live might vary, but the general principle involves exploiting user trust and system vulnerabilities to gain unauthorized access and control.

How to Remove Signaxetake.live
- Enter Safe Mode with Networking: This will limit the malware's ability to interfere with the removal process. Restart your computer and press the key to enter safe mode (this varies by system but is often F8 or Shift + Restart).
- Conduct a Full Scan: Use a reputable anti-malware tool, such as SpyHunter, to perform a full scan of your system. This can help identify and remove the Signaxetake.live threat and any associated malware.
- Uninstall Suspicious Programs: Go through your installed programs and uninstall any that you don't recognize or that were installed around the time your system became infected.
- Reset Your Browser: If your browser has been affected, reset it to its default settings. This can be done in Chrome, Firefox, and Edge through their respective settings menus.
- Reboot and Re-scan: After completing the above steps, reboot your system and perform another scan with your anti-malware tool to ensure that the threat has been fully removed.
